问题标签 [woocommerce-rest-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
2351 浏览

python - Python 无法与 woocommerce rest api 建立连接

我正在开发一个 woocommerce rest api,在其中我使用 python 从 mongodb 传递产品数据。我为此写了一个脚本。脚本第一次成功运行并通过了两种产品,但是当我尝试通过更多产品时却失败了。我不知道我在哪里做错了。

显示此错误:

requests.exceptions.ReadTimeout: HTTPConnectionPool(host='localhost', port=80): 读取超时。(读取超时=5)

脚本:

其中“xyz”是数据库名称。

0 投票
0 回答
480 浏览

wordpress - 如何使用 WooCommerce REST API 发布评论

请问如何使用 WooCommerce REST API 发表评论?我阅读了文档,但找不到。我的意思是,发出 post 请求的 URL 将采用什么格式?

0 投票
1 回答
1497 浏览

php - Woocommerce Rest api产品过滤器不起作用

我正在尝试将 woocommerce rest apis 与我的应用程序集成。所有默认操作,如创建/更新产品、获取所有产品、按类别获取产品等都运行良好。但是,基于某些选择的过滤器过滤产品结果不起作用。例如,如果我想过滤 color=Red 和 brand=Arrow 的产品,那么 api 就不起作用。

有人可以让我知道应该如何实施产品过滤器。

我正在尝试以以下方式通过过滤器:

/wc-api/v3/products?filter[category]=accessories&filter[brand]=KOOVS - 这似乎不起作用,无论我设置什么过滤器,都会得到相同的结果集。只有类别过滤器有效。

0 投票
0 回答
236 浏览

wordpress - WooCommerce Api - 覆盖类 - 防止发送电子邮件

是否可以覆盖一类 woocommerce api?

我想覆盖 class-wc-api-customers.php 以便在创建新用户时不会发送电子邮件。

到目前为止,我发现的唯一可能性是直接编辑 include/api/legacy/v3.xml 中的文件。

如果我在我的主题中使用这种结构(mytheme/woocommerce/includes/api/legacy/v3/class-wc-api-customers.php),它就不起作用。

我还尝试调整 functions.php 中的 woocommerce_created_customer 挂钩,以便在通过 rest-api 创建新客户时不会发送电子邮件。不幸的是,这不起作用。

谢谢你的想法。

0 投票
2 回答
841 浏览

wordpress - 如何通过 WP-CLI 为 woocommerce 创建 API KEY?

如何通过 WP-CLI 为 woocommerce 创建 API KEY?

我正在通过以下命令创建一个 WooCommerce 商店:

之后我需要通过命令行为 API 创建一个新的 KEY,有人可以帮我吗?

谢谢

0 投票
0 回答
152 浏览

woocommerce - 如果在结帐时选择货到付款 (COD),Woocommerce 在订单支付页面上显示运输字段

我的运输字段在结帐时被停用,因为我使用的支付网关要求提供运输数据,所以我这样做是为了避免两次要求相同的运输数据。

如果选择的支付网关是货到付款 (COD),我想在结帐后立即显示订单支付页面上的运输字段

我该怎么做呢?

谢谢!

0 投票
1 回答
1757 浏览

woocommerce - Woocommerce 货到付款添加自定义字段

如何在交货时在 cah 正下方添加自定义 textarea 字段,以便当您单击货到付款单选按钮时出现 textarea 以输入保存到订单中的详细信息?

0 投票
2 回答
1307 浏览

java - WooCommerce REST API 响应中类别和子类别之间的区别

在我的 WooCommerce android 应用程序中,当我从 URL 获取时,我得到了类别响应mysite/wc-api/v3/products/categories。我的要求是我需要以不同的方式获取类别和子类别。在我的回复中,我将类别和子类别放在一起。

响应中有什么方法或关键可以区分两者吗?

以下是我的回复:

0 投票
3 回答
1568 浏览

react-native - Woocommerce Rest api oAuth1.0a 身份验证错误

我正在开发一个 react native 项目,我需要在 woocommerce rest api 的帮助下创建一个应用程序来显示产品和订单。

我正在发出自己的 oauth 请求来获取 json 数据,因为 react native 不支持加密 npm 模块,因此我不能使用 oauth 管理器和 woocommerce-api npm 模块。

我根据 woocommerce 的官方文档对请求所需的所有参数进行了编码。

http://woocommerce.github.io/woocommerce-rest-api-docs/#authentication-over-http

以下代码发出身份验证请求。

每次我提出请求时,都会收到以下错误。

无论我做什么,最终结果总是这个错误。

0 投票
1 回答
2351 浏览

wordpress - Woocommerce REST API 如何发送自定义元?

Woocommerce 不会以 .json 格式发送带有自定义插件的元数据。

我应该向文件functions.php 添加什么?

如何强行逼他发一些meta?

抱歉这么简单的问题,但我还没有找到空间谷歌的解决方案